Renowned doctor arrested Hawaii: A prominent doctor has been accused of attempting to murder his nuclear engineer wife by pushing her off a trail in Hawaii and striking her head with a rock, according to police.

Gerhardt Konig, 46, was arrested on Monday, March 24, after allegedly attacking his 36-year-old wife, Arielle Konig, at the Pali Lookout in Oahu, leaving her in critical condition. Arielle reportedly told authorities that Konig assaulted her with closed fists and a rock before attempting to shove her off the hiking trail.

In a disturbing indication that the alleged attack was premeditated, Konig allegedly produced two syringes containing an unknown substance and jabbed Arielle with them.

According to the Star Advertiser, the assault occurred after Arielle refused to take a picture with him.

She sustained serious head and facial injuries and was transported to the hospital for treatment, local media reported.

Konig, an anesthesiologist, fled the scene on foot but was apprehended after a brief chase.

“HPD officers located Gerhardt Konig near Pali Highway and arrested him after a short foot pursuit. Charges are pending. Mahalo to the public for your assistance,” Honolulu police stated.

The couple, who have been married since 2018, reside in a $1.5 million home in Maui but were visiting the scenic location in Oahu at the time of the alleged incident.

Konig was previously married and has at least one child.

Following his arrest, he was suspended from his position as an independent contractor serving multiple facilities under Maui Health.

“Maui Health is committed to patient safety and upholding the highest standards of care,” the organization said in a statement to KHON2.

“We have been made aware of the allegations against Gerhardt Konig, MD. Dr. Konig has been suspended from the Medical Staff pending investigation.”

Konig previously served as an Assistant Professor of Anesthesiology and Bioengineering at the University of Pittsburgh Schools of Medicine and Engineering before becoming a partner at the Anesthesia Medical Group in Maui.
